Home > Error Log > Php Write Array To Error Log

Php Write Array To Error Log


Specifies additional headers, like From, Cc, and Bcc. Maybe save yourself a line with this? Hope someone else finds that useful! Is it supposed to create a folder and/or file in wp-content when debug is set to true? this contact form

Reply Justin Silver says: April 21, 2016 at 9:57 am Hi Robert - this is a pretty good explanation of the differences: http://stackoverflow.com/questions/3406171/php-var-dump-vs-print-r Reply PHP var_dump() to error log | RAM Loading... If this is not null it will be added to before the array dump. I don't know why it didn't work earlier when I check. –Sukeshini Sep 30 '13 at 3:15 add a comment| up vote 7 down vote As Petar pointed out, it is

Php Write To Log

Find the system
environment variable PATH, edit it and add ";C:\php"
(without the quotes) to the end.
3. whatever...) -> 'String' And with an object, php tries to call the __toString method if this doesn't exist, an error is thrown (I think). error_log(print_r($number,true)); note that you MUST set that print_r() option to "true" so that it returns a string. DELETE any old "php.ini" files from "C:\WINDOWS"
and other directories.

mao says: An absolute Godsend! Did millions of illegal immigrants vote in the 2016 USA election? Advanced stuff: Use the xdebug plug-in for PHP this prints var_dumps as HTML formatted strings not as raw dump format and also allows you to supply a custom function you want Php Error Log Object Harish says: Thanks Buddy,it works for me and was helpful...

In a nutshell, since you can only echo the results you have to capture the output buffer with ob_start(), assign it to a variable, and then clean the buffer with ob_end_clean() Php Error Log Var Dump Ivan says: One more thank you! :) Shailesh says: I purchased my mobile from USA and now I live in... Navigate to the registry key
\Application" and edit the value "CustomSD" there. It works perfectly. –Sukeshini Sep 30 '13 at 12:53 add a comment| up vote 8 down vote Have you tried to do just: Mage::log($array, null, 'logfile.log', true); Mage log method should

Parameters message The error message that should be logged. Php Console Log Browse other questions tagged magento-1.7 log array or ask your own question. Reply Stu Miller January 10, 2014 at 8:46 am # Glad you both found it useful! Because of this, I assumed I'd configured logging correctly:

[24-Feb-2010 12:33:04] PHP Warning: Cannot open '/etc/php5/apache/lite_php_browscap.ini' for reading in Unknown on line 0

No other errors would log at

Php Error Log Var Dump

Command line PHP falls back to stderr because the log file is (usually) only writable by the webserver. up down 2 frank at booksku dot com ¶10 years ago More hints Adobe Illustrator: Creating an helix Analog isolation vs Digital Isolation Is it possible to return an object of type T by reference from a lambda without using trailing return type syntax? Php Write To Log I tested your suggestion. Php Logger call for the dump function.

The Recovery partition should be read-only... Specifies the error message to log type Optional. But how do you go about sending output to the WordPress debug log, so you can debug your own code while developing a theme or plugin? What Am I? Php Error_log Print_r

Pages About This Contact Us Organisation Privacy and Copyright Resources Borked FreeSWITCH custom features Pandora FMS Agent Service Status Ubuntu upgrades Our Company Network Create at Life Sign Press Credodia - I'm supposed to be incognito Will a tourist have any trouble getting money from an ATM India because of demonetization? Required fields are marked *Comment Name * Email * Website Follow: Next story SVN COPY 502 Bad Gateway Error Previous story WP_HOME and WP_SITEURL for WordPress Multisite Development & Migration Popular navigate here I think you have missed the comma between the parameters of print_r function.

Well on my test system on a non-vHost it is /var/log/apache2/error.log and on a vHosted server it is :/var/www/vhosts//statistics/logs/error_log so on your own system it will be a similar Apache Php Print Array Values Does print_R really work as well? –evanrmurphy Jul 29 at 21:13 yes print_R do works –Akhilraj N S Aug 26 at 5:40 add a comment| up vote 22 down Date("r") . "\t$ip\t$file\t$class\t$usr\t$msg\r\n");
} else {
print "Unable

This entry was posted in Apache, Fault Finding, PHP, Tricks by lincoln.

If WP_DEBUG is switched on, the function prints the contents of $log to the WordPress error log. Once PHP has written to its self-created file successfully, it will append to the file on new errors. Justin Silver says: Hi Shaun, unfortunately I don't. Php Var_dump To String If you’re using Mac OS X you can use the Logging Console to monitor the contents of the log file.

How bad is it to have multiple devices with the same SSH server keys? Simon says: Hello Justin! Every developer is familiar with using the old print_r($my_stuff); die; trick to print the contents of an array (or object) to the screen so you can make sure that your code Unexpected PHP dies when 2GByte of file log reached (on systems having upper file size limit).
A work aorund is rotate logs :) up down 2 m308 ¶8 years ago

Use appropriate conversion/escape function, base64_encode(), rawurlencode() or addslashes() before calling error_log(). Create or update the registry key
PHP-5.2.0" (adapt the last to your version part
if necessary) with the following values:

* "EventMessageFile" My file (error.log) was being created with the owner = root, because I had restarted the apache2 service as root after configuring the log file location. (I made the poor assumption Justin Silver says: Glad I could help!

If multiple scripts share the same log file, but run as different users, whichever script logs an error first owns the file, and calls to error_log() run as a different user It worked perfectly. No - there it is - it just writes it to the php error log as set in php.ini. Different colors for same function Plot Are there too few Supernova Remnants to support the Milky Way being billions of years old?

This help j Next menu item k Previous menu item g p Previous man page g n Next man page G Scroll to bottom g g Scroll to top g h Visual example: Evil: array ( 'form_wrapper' => array ( '#tree' => true, '#type' => 'fieldset', '#prefix' => '', '#suffix' => '', '#value' => '', 'name' => array ( '#type' => 'textfield', This is the default option. 1 message is sent by email to the address in the destination parameter. Copyright 1999-2016 by Refsnes Data.

Parameters expression The variable you want to dump. share|improve this answer edited Sep 30 '13 at 6:54 answered Sep 29 '13 at 9:49 Marius♦ 117k18160413 Thanks. more hot questions question feed default about us tour help blog chat data legal privacy policy work here advertising info mobile contact us feedback Technology Life / Arts Culture / Recreation Justin Silver says: Hi Jane, unfortunately if the fix here didn't work for you...

No need to wrap it in a pre tag to get it to work in browsers.

function dump_debug($input, $collapse=falseup the Computer Properties dialog.

Just tail that file to see what the messages are which will be something like this (in this example the $number was "2008" so the output for that error log message the PayPal IPN notify). Might be do to the folder permissions I have on windows, but this is what I found with read/write/modify permissions for IIS_IUSRS on Win2008.